What artistic movement is Man Ray associated with, and how does it influence this piece?
Man Ray was a key figure in Surrealism and Dada, known for abstract, dreamlike compositions that challenge perception, evident in this untitled work.
Can you describe the visual style of Man Ray's abstract works?
His abstracts often feature bold contrasts, organic forms, and experimental techniques, creating enigmatic moods that inspire modern art enthusiasts.
